Abstract

Smartphone-assisted visual assay not only expands quantitative analysis but also enhance real-time on-site sensing capabilities. Herein, lysosome-targeted dual-emissive carbon dots (L-CDs) can not only recognize Hg2+ and SO32− by ratiometric fluorescence and ratiometric absorption, but also visually quantify Hg2+ and SO32− by smartphone-assisted method. With monitoring of intrinsic ratiometric fluorescent variation (I580/I468), L-CDs are developed as an effective sensing platform for ratiometric fluorescent successive identification of Hg2+ and SO32− accompanying with continuous fluorescence variation of blue, purplish pink, pink, and light yellow. With detecting of inherent ratiometric absorption change (A538/A206), L-CDs are also constructed as an efficacious sensing terrace for ratiometric absorption consecutive discrimination of Hg2+ and SO32−. More crucially, integrating continuous fluorescence color change and color recognizer APP in the smartphone, visual quantification of Hg2+ and SO32− can be accomplished on the basis of the ratio of red value and blue value (R/B) with linear ranges of 0–130 and 0–850 µM, respectively, as well as LOD of 8.4 and 12.9 nM, respectively. More interestingly, confocal fluorescent imaging of HeLa cells further verifies that L-CDs can be regarded as favorable biosensors for on-site, real-time differentiation of Hg2+ and SO32− in vitro and in vivo with ratiometric manners.
